【摘要】 全球海洋生态系统作为异质性的复杂巨系统是一类景观生态系统 ,具有明显的等级结构 ,因此 ,景观生态学的原理和方法完全可以应用到海洋生态学的研究中来。生态系统的尺度限制了海洋生态学向更加宏观的方向进一步发展 ,在景观的水平上 ,运用景观生态学的理论和方法可以更好地在多个尺度上开展深入广泛的研究。本文不仅讨论了海洋景观的空间异质性 ,而且就海洋景观生态学的若干研究方向进行了探讨。

【Abstract】 The global marine ecosystem as a giant heterogeneous and complex system is a landscape ecosystem with apparent hierarchical structure. It is reasonable to introduce the principles of landscape ecology to marine ecology. Now the scale of ecological study has been a restriction on the researches of marine ecology. The principles and methods of landscape ecology can be used to improve the researches of marine ecosystem in multiple scales.Marine landscape has three environmental gradients in the world ocean scale, including the latitudinal gradient in magnitude and seasonality of the solar radiation change with latitudes; the coast to the open water gradient often coincided with the variation in nutrients and mixing depth; the depth gradient from the sea surface to the abyssal sea bed, in which the depth of the water column illuminated by sunlight has important ecological effect on marine organisms. According to these gradients, the world ocean can be divided into several different ecological systems. The pattern and gradients of ocean indicated that ocean has great spatial heterogeneity.Several research directions of marine ecosystem based on the principles of landscape ecology were suggested, including the interaction among adjacent marine ecosystems, relation between the pattern and ecological process of ocean landscape, the impacts of global warming on marine landscape, and the protection of marine biodiversity.
